drewfactor, Push track was original club mix of Legacy.

I also remember 2001 when you joined, however, I remember Armin was jamming Guv already at that time, M.I.K.E. was a little late bloomer here in 2002 inside Kool Haus. I remember going to Meow night club in 2000, seeing Agnelli & Nelson, Digweed $ Sasha, and many more. By 2000, trance DJ's were here to stay in huge clubs. I dont remember Armin having to play small venues in 2001. He was massive by 2000 along with Tiesto, Van Dyk, etc. Industry night club hosted all these DJ's too before closing, not to mention former names for Guv and Kool Haus, RPM and Warehouse also jammed EDM theme from the start.
